Ahead of Amazon Prime's Big Deal Days which will run from October 10 until the 11th, the retailer has slashed the price of one of its TV's by almost half price.
The television, which has been hailed for rivalling bigger, more expensive brands like the highly-rated Sky Glass, according to MEN, gives quick access to live TV, video games and music. Amazon customers can also stream over a hundred thousand films and TV programmes with subscriptions to Netflix, Prime Video, Disney+ and more included on the Fire TV.
There are also countless free films and TV episodes from apps, such as YouTube, Freevee and Pluto TV. For ease of use, you can use the Fire TV Alexa Voice Remote to find your favourite content, get sports updates, and to control smart home devices. Amazon's £149.99 Amazon Fire TV 32-inch 2-Series 720p HD smart TV has seen hundreds of glowing five-star reviews from those who bought it after it was on offer in July's Prime Day offering.
